Youth ages 6-17 years are recommended to have “60 minutes or more of physical activity each day.” It is recommended to “increase access to afterschool and summer learning programs that support healthy living and active lifestyles through opportunities for formal and informal physical activity and recreation.”
*Recommendations made in Georgia Voices Report, “All About Kids: Factsheets about Georgia’s Children.”
